Receptor Tyrosine Kinases as Targets for Treatment of Peripheral Nerve Sheath Tumors in NF 1 Patients
Abstract
The purpose of this study is the preclinical testing of multiple available tyrosine kinase inhibitors for NF1-associated benign and malignant tumors in vitro and in vivo. We found frequent copy number changes for EGFR and ERBB2, and also for the tumor suppressor genes PTEN, CDKN2A and TP53 in MPNST. CDKN2A loss was associated with metastasis. EGFR and ERBB2 were frequently expressed in MPNST on the protein level. MPNST and neurofibroma xenograft mouse models have been established. Erlotinib, and combined AMN107/Gefinitib inhibited cell proliferation in vitro. In the xenograft model, Gefinintib and Glivec suppressed growth of the xenograft tumors. Glivec treatment led also to shrinkage of plexiform neurofibromas xenograft in mice.
